Conference Announcement


International Conference on Dynamical Processes in Excited States of Solids (DPC'01), 1-4 July 2001, Lyon, France

DPC'01 is a cross-disciplinary meeting for physicists, chemists, life scientists, and materials scientists interested in theoretical and experimental aspects of the dynamics of excited states in condensed matter. Basic as well as applied science aspects will be covered. The meeting will be limited to about 150 scientific participants, and all oral and poster sessions will be plenary. Emphasis at DPC'01 will be on the underlying fundamental aspects of the following topics: dynamics of highly excited states of solids, energy transfer and exciton dynamics, electroluminescence, electron—phonon interaction and phonon dynamics, photoinduced large amplitude motions, cooperative motions, phase transitions, quantum optics, coherent and nonlinear spectroscopy, ultrafast phenomena, and spectroscopy of nanoscale and single nano objects.
